No Roof Penetrations, MINIMAL Ballast, Low Weight
The versatility of the RAIS module design and the use of reflectors to create the self-supporting RAIS WAVE mean much easier and much more roof-friendly solar deployments. The system requires no additional racking or mounting equipment and is self-grounded, eliminating the need for a separate ground wire.

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D) streamlines and pressure profiles illustrating wind flow characteristics of the RAIS WAVE. Upstream wind (red indicates higher pressure) is transported over the array creating a steady-state profile across the remaining array.
An array of sufficient size is capable of resisting forces created by wind loadings on the edges of the system as verified in wind tunnel testing. The RAIS WAVE with minimal ballasting withstands winds up to 90 mph, eliminating the need for roof penetrations.
